Fidelity National Financial Attracting Top Talent

Fidelity National Financial, Inc. has hired Leanne Zinn as Senior Vice President of Product and Business Development. Fidelity has also added Rick Wilson as Senior Vice President in the Northeast Region, with a focus on key agency relationships.

Leanne has an extensive career in the title industry working with several underwriters and agents, as well as running her own consulting business. She has served in a number of roles that include leading and growing a sales team, managing direct operations, creating and implementing strategic initiatives, and most recently as Chief Operating Officer and EVP of Sales of a well-known nationwide provider of real property title data, search, exam, and technology solutions.

With over 35 years in the title insurance industry, Rick brings with him a wealth of experience, including SVP and EVP roles with another major national underwriter. Rick is very active with the New Jersey Land Title Insurance Rating Bureau as well as the New Jersey Land Title Association (NJLTA), having served as a former President of that organization. Rick has also chaired multiple committees in both organizations.

"We are excited about the opportunity to bring both Leanne and Rick in to the FNF family. We are the largest underwriter of independent title agents in the country and have a commitment to attracting the best talent in the industry. We are always looking for people who are passionate about helping us grow and are strong advocates for our agents, and we have found that in Leanne and Rick," said FNTG President of Agency Operations Erika Meinhardt.

About Fidelity National Financial, Inc.

Fidelity National Financial, Inc. is organized into two groups, FNF Group (NYSE: FNF) and FNFV Group (NYSE: FNFV). FNF is a leading provider of title insurance, technology and transaction services to the real estate and mortgage industries. FNF is the nation's largest title insurance company through its title insurance underwriters - Fidelity National Title, Chicago Title, Commonwealth Land Title, Alamo Title and National Title of New York - that collectively issue more title insurance policies than any other title company in the United States.
